Which Types of Car Batteries are Best Suited for HiFi Systems?
When choosing a car battery for HiFi systems, it’s essential to consider several types that provide reliable power and performance.
- AGM (Absorbent Glass Mat) Batteries: AGM batteries are highly recommended for HiFi systems due to their ability to deliver a strong and consistent power output. They are designed to withstand deep discharges and are less prone to vibration damage, making them ideal for high-performance audio setups.
- Deep Cycle Batteries: Deep cycle batteries are specifically built to provide a steady amount of current over a prolonged period, which is beneficial for continuous audio playback. They can be discharged to a much lower state without compromising their lifespan, thus ensuring your HiFi system can run smoothly even when the vehicle is off.
- Lithium-Ion Batteries: Lithium-ion batteries are becoming increasingly popular due to their lightweight nature and high energy density, allowing for powerful performance in a compact form. Although they are generally more expensive, their ability to recharge quickly and maintain voltage under load makes them a strong contender for high-end audio applications.
- Lead Acid Batteries: While traditional lead-acid batteries are more affordable, they have limitations in terms of deep cycling and discharge rates compared to AGM or deep cycle batteries. However, they can still be used effectively in simpler audio setups where extreme power demands are not a concern.
- Supercapacitors: Supercapacitors can complement conventional batteries by providing bursts of power when needed, which is particularly useful for high transient demands in audio systems. They charge and discharge much faster than batteries, allowing for improved performance and protection against voltage drops during peak audio moments.

How Can You Optimize Your Car Battery Setup for HiFi Performance?
To optimize your car battery setup for HiFi performance, consider the following components:
- High-Performance AGM Battery: Absorbent Glass Mat (AGM) batteries are ideal for HiFi systems as they provide higher power output and can handle deep discharges better than traditional lead-acid batteries. They also have a faster recharge rate and are more resistant to vibrations, making them suitable for automotive applications.
- Battery Isolator: A battery isolator allows you to separate the car’s starting battery from the auxiliary battery used for your HiFi system. This prevents the audio system from draining the starting battery, ensuring your vehicle remains operational even during extended listening sessions.
- Capacitor: Adding a capacitor to your setup can help stabilize power delivery to your amplifiers by storing extra energy and releasing it during peaks in music playback. This can reduce voltage drops and improve overall sound quality, especially during loud passages.
- Upgraded Wiring: Using thicker gauge wiring for your battery connections and power distribution can significantly improve the efficiency of your HiFi setup. High-quality, low-resistance wiring reduces power loss and ensures that your amplifiers receive the full power they need to perform optimally.
- Voltage Monitor: Installing a voltage monitor can help you keep track of your battery’s health and performance. It allows you to detect potential issues before they become problematic, ensuring your HiFi system has a consistent power supply for the best sound quality.
